About the role
- Our employee-owned and multi-disciplined team of engineering and design professionals has an exciting opportunity for you to join our Facilities Engineering-Mechanical team in Bloomington as a Graduate Mechanical Engineer!
- As a member of our team, you will work alongside Mechanical Engineers, Designers and Technicians to develop plans and prepare studies, design specifications, and detailed drawings for various mechanical systems ranging from HVAC and plumbing systems to balance of plant system design for industrial utilities, district heating / cooling, and renewable energy systems. You will also assist with the creation of process flow diagrams and equipment arrangement drawings, mechanical piping, and plumbing, fire protection and HVAC systems. On occasion, you will assist with construction administration responsibilities including interpreting plans, observing construction progress, and maintaining reports to ensure installation conforms with plans and specifications.
- In addition to working alongside Mechanical Engineering professionals, you will work within a multi-disciplined environment and collaborate with Architectural and Civil, Mechanical, and Structural Engineering professionals. You will also have the opportunity to work on variety of unique and challenging projects throughout the country, ranging from lecture halls and educational facilities, to production plants and refineries.
